INDUSTRIAL CHEMICAL ANALYSIS

Course Contents :-

Introduction, principle, methods & industrial application of Acidimetry, Alkalimetry, Iodometry, redox, precipitation & complexo metric  titration.

Introduction, principle, method, instrumention & industrial application of Potentionetry, Conductometry, Electrogravimetry, Viscosity, Refractometry, colorimetriy, Ion-selective meters, EC-TDS meter, moisture balance, flash point apparatus pour-point & cloud point apparatus , D.O meter.
Practicals :-
Det. of percent purity of acids, caustic soda, caustic potash, washing soda, baking soda, liquor ammonia, vinegar, H2O2, Pyrolusite, red lead, copper scrapes, mild steel ,solder alloy & acid & sapvalue of oil.
Handling of the instrument viz: pH-meter, Conductometer, ion-selective meter, EC-TDS meter, Viscometer,Refractometer, Electrolytic analyzer, Moisture balance, Air oven, vacuum oven, Flash point apparatus & cloud-pour point apparatus.

SPECTROPHOTOMETRIC METHODS OF ANALYSIS.

Course Contents :-
Introduction, principle, absorption & emission spectrum, molecular-interaction, Beer-Lambertd Law, Instrumentation, Methods of estimation & industrial application of Polarimetery, Colorimetry, Spectrophotometry, Nephelometry, Flame photometry & Fluorometry.
Practicals  :-
Analysis of various samples for the estimation of metals, non-metals, optically active compounds & vitamins using Colorimeter, Visible Spectrophometer, UV visible spectrophotometer ,Nephelometer , Flame photometer , Fluorometer andpolarimeter.

WATER AND EFFLUENT ANALYSIS

Course Conteints :-
Physical examination of sample comprising colour,Odor, pH, Conductance & Turbidity.
Chemical examination of sample viz: determination of Alkalinity, Acidity, Solids, Hardness, Sodium, Potassium, Calcium, Lithium, Iron, Chloride, Sulphate, Nitrites, Phosphates, D.O.,B.O.D. & C.O.D.
Practicals :-
Analysis of the samples by Volumetric & Instrumental techniques to carry out about thirty  estimation using methods of Bureau of Indian Standards(BIS) & American Public Health Association (APHA).

ANALYSIS BY GAS CHROMATOGRAPHY

Course Conteints :- Introduction to Instrumental Methods & analysis.
Introduction & types of Chromatography.
Introduction, Principle, instrumentation, separations & temperature programing of gas chromatography.
Technical aspects of column pertaining to  types, selection, HETP liquid & solid phases & its preparation.
Details on detectors viz: types, characteristics, selection, construction and   working of FID,ECD, NPD & TCD.
Practicals :-Measurement of flow rate.
Analysis of  8-10 samples comprising mixture of alcohols, hydrocarbon, haloalkanes, ketones etc. in  binary, tertiarty & quaternary or more combination including temperature programing.
